首页
社区
课程
招聘
请各大虾来帮忙分析和指点汇编代码,谢谢~!
2004-7-18 11:10 4531

请各大虾来帮忙分析和指点汇编代码,谢谢~!

2004-7-18 11:10
4531
* Referenced by a (U)nconditional or (C)onditional Jump at Address:
|:005B89B1(C)
|
:005B89AC 6A00                    push 00000000
:005B89AE 6A00                    push 00000000
:005B89B0 49                      dec ecx
:005B89B1 75F9                    jne 005B89AC
:005B89B3 53                      push ebx
:005B89B4 8BD8                    mov ebx, eax
:005B89B6 33C0                    xor eax, eax
:005B89B8 55                      push ebp
:005B89B9 68E28C5B00              push 005B8CE2
:005B89BE 64FF30                  push dword ptr fs:[eax]
:005B89C1 648920                  mov dword ptr fs:[eax], esp
:005B89C4 8D45F0                  lea eax, dword ptr [ebp-10]

* Possible StringData Ref from Code Obj ->"注册成功!"
                                  |
:005B89C7 BAFC8C5B00              mov edx, 005B8CFC
:005B89CC E82BBBE4FF              call 004044FC
:005B89D1 8D55E8                  lea edx, dword ptr [ebp-18]
:005B89D4 8B8310030000            mov eax, dword ptr [ebx+00000310]
:005B89DA E81D78EBFF              call 004701FC
:005B89DF 8B45E8                  mov eax, dword ptr [ebp-18]
:005B89E2 8D55EC                  lea edx, dword ptr [ebp-14]
:005B89E5 E8CA07E5FF              call 004091B4
:005B89EA 837DEC00                cmp dword ptr [ebp-14], 00000000
:005B89EE 750F                    jne 005B89FF

* Possible StringData Ref from Code Obj ->"请填写用户名!"
                                  |
:005B89F0 B8108D5B00              mov eax, 005B8D10
:005B89F5 E8621AE8FF              call 0043A45C
:005B89FA E93B020000              jmp 005B8C3A

* Referenced by a (U)nconditional or (C)onditional Jump at Address:
|:005B89EE(C)
|
:005B89FF 8D55E0                  lea edx, dword ptr [ebp-20]
:005B8A02 8B8314030000            mov eax, dword ptr [ebx+00000314]
:005B8A08 E8EF77EBFF              call 004701FC
:005B8A0D 8B45E0                  mov eax, dword ptr [ebp-20]
:005B8A10 8D55E4                  lea edx, dword ptr [ebp-1C]
:005B8A13 E89C07E5FF              call 004091B4
:005B8A18 837DE400                cmp dword ptr [ebp-1C], 00000000
:005B8A1C 741F                    je 005B8A3D
:005B8A1E 8D55D8                  lea edx, dword ptr [ebp-28]
:005B8A21 8B8308030000            mov eax, dword ptr [ebx+00000308]
:005B8A27 E8D077EBFF              call 004701FC
:005B8A2C 8B45D8                  mov eax, dword ptr [ebp-28]
:005B8A2F 8D55DC                  lea edx, dword ptr [ebp-24]
:005B8A32 E87D07E5FF              call 004091B4
:005B8A37 837DDC00                cmp dword ptr [ebp-24], 00000000
:005B8A3B 7527                    jne 005B8A64

我不明白005B89B1 75F9  jne 005B89AC 这句这么这样跳转啊?
还有就是 "注册成功" 下面怎么会来一句 "请填写用户名" 啊?
小弟不菜,还得请众高手指点一下~!小弟先在这先谢过了~!

[培训]《安卓高级研修班(网课)》月薪三万计划,掌握调试、分析还原ollvm、vmp的方法,定制art虚拟机自动化脱壳的方法

收藏
免费 2
打赏
分享
最新回复 (8)
雪    币: 216
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
阵雨 2004-7-18 11:17
2
0
那是申请临时变量空间
注册成功和填写用户名是从不同地方跳过来的
雪    币: 209
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
逍遥一指令 2004-7-18 11:27
3
0
那我在调试时该在那去修改代码才能避免程序不受影响啊?
雪    币: 209
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
逍遥一指令 2004-7-18 11:55
4
0
请知道的一定要说下啊~!
雪    币: 209
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
逍遥一指令 2004-7-19 12:16
5
0
没有人知道没啊?
雪    币: 519
活跃值: (1223)
能力值: ( LV12,RANK:650 )
在线值:
发帖
回帖
粉丝
RoBa 16 2004-7-19 15:15
6
0
注册成功下面不有的JNE吗,跳走啦!
雪    币: 209
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
逍遥一指令 2004-7-19 15:36
7
0
我晕```一跳走就会显示其他的提示了````就是不注册成功~!
雪    币: 519
活跃值: (1223)
能力值: ( LV12,RANK:650 )
在线值:
发帖
回帖
粉丝
RoBa 16 2004-7-19 19:17
8
0
那就是作者在玩你了,“注册成功”下面不是好几个CALL吗,说不定这个“注册成功”的字串是注册算法的一部分,就是让你误以为到这里就真的成功了,仔细跟跟看。:D
雪    币: 209
活跃值: (40)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
逍遥一指令 2004-7-24 14:30
9
0
没有人知道啊?
游客
登录 | 注册 方可回帖
返回